You could also try to contact your consultant's secretary and ask her, just in case you've been lost in the system.  Your consultant will usually hold an MDT meeting (multi disciplinary  team) once your results come through. They usually hold these meetings weekly and discuss the best way forward for anyone who has a positive result. This means that s/he knows what way to treat you when s/he gives you your results.

    You will usually be given a phone call asking you to come in once everything is in place. It is often best to ask about your next appointment before you leave. That way you are not left hanging. Some consultants will give you the results over the phone, but the majority like to give them face to face.
